When can I switch to a different MediGold plan option?
Between October 15 and December 7 of each year, you may switch from your current MediGold plan to a different MediGold plan. You may also switch plans more frequently if you qualify for a special election period (see When to Enroll). To switch your plan during an approved election period, call Member Services or complete our Plan Change form and return it by mail.
I am currently a member of MediGold’s dental plan through Delta Dental. Do I need to complete another application for the dental plan this year in order to keep the dental plan next year?
No. Once you are enrolled in the dental plan, you will not need to reapply. You will remain a member each year the benefit is available until you request to disenroll from the plan.

If I’m paying a monthly premium to MediGold, do I still need to pay my Medicare Part B premium?
You must continue to pay your Medicare Part B premium to be eligible for MediGold (unless your Part B premium is paid for under Medicaid or by another third-party).

Will I be disenrolled from MediGold if I don’t pay my monthly premium?
Not immediately, but it is possible. You’ll receive ample notice from MediGold before you are disenrolled for non-payment of your premium. Details regarding our “grace period” are included in your MediGold Evidence of Coverage (EOC).
